Abstract: MADS-box family genes play important roles in the determination of floral meristem identity and the development of floral organ identity. Here we reported a full length MADS-box gene obtained from the flower bud of Bambusa oldhamii. It was named as BoAP3 based on sequence similarity. DNA sequence analysis showed that the BoAP3 was 654 bp length and contained an open reading flame(ORF) encoding a protein of 218 mino acids that shared over 80% homology with Oryza sativa and Triticum aestivum of APETALA3 homologues. The protein showed a typical MADS-box gene structure containing MADS domain,K domain,I region and C terminus. Quantitative real-time PCR analysis revealed that the expression level of BoAP3 in flower buds was 8.1 times higher than in vegetative shoots,suggested that BoAP3 may be involved in floral organ development.
